The Sylow q-subquasigroup generator conjecture

Let gg generate the maximal multiplicative subgroupoid E(p1)2\mathbb{E}^*_{(p-1)^2} of an entropoid, with p11p\geq 11. Define

gq=g(g(g((gg)g))).g_q=g*(g*(g*((g*g)*g))).

The Sylow generator conjecture. The element gqg_q generates the Sylow qq-subquasigroup Eq2\mathbb{E}^*_{q^2}. This would provide an explicit way to obtain a generator of the Sylow subquasigroup from a generator of the maximal one; the paper leaves the assertion unproved.
